Ceramic Fibre Board
Products Description
BTC supply ceramic fibre board which are made of different ceramic fiber bulks with excellent chemical firmness, organic and inorganic bond by wet method and vacuum forming processing which is appropriate to various kinds of industries. Its characteristics of hard, flexible, excellent strength and resistance against corrosion.
- 1050 Degree: Refractory fibre made from alumina and silica
- 1260 Degree: Refractory fibre made from alumina and silica
- 1430 Degree: Refractory fibre made from Alumina, Silica and Zirconia
- 1600 Degree: Refractory fibre made from alumina and silica
- 1800 Degree: Refractory fibre made from alumina and silica
Typical Features
- Ceramics: hot face kiln lining, kiln car insulation
- Glass: Glass tank wall, side, end wall, port neck insulation
- Petrochemical: furnace hot face lining
- Non-Ferrous: Tundish & electric tank back up lining
- Metallurgical: Back up & mould insulation
- Combustion chamber construction
- Fuel & chimney lining
- Ducts insulation
Product Properties
Grade | 1050 Board | 1260 Board | 1400 Board | 1600 Board | 1800 Board | ||
ClassificationTemperature | °C | 1000 | 1260 | 1400 | 1600 | 1800 | |
Continuous working Temperature | °C | 900 | 1100 | 1200 | 1500 | 1700 | |
Chemical Composition | Al2O3 | % | 40 | 43.5 | 52 | 63 | 85 |
SiO2 | % | 54 | 54 | 47 | 35 | 14 | |
Density | kg/m 3 | 220-400 | 220-400 | 220-400 | 350-400 | 400-500 | |
Thermal Conductivity | 400 | °C | -0.08 | -0.09 | -0.07 | ||
LinearShrinkage | % | 900°C-1.2 | 1100°C-1.1 | 1200°C-1.5 | 1500°C-1.0 | 1700°C-0.6 | |
(°Cx24H) | |||||||
ModulusofRupture | kg/cm 2 | 5 | 5 | 5 | 8 | 8 | |
Standard Size ( customer requirement) | mm | Length | Width | Thickness | |||
1000 & 900 | 500 & 600 | 6,10,12.5,15,20,25,50 (customer requirement) | |||||
1200 | 500 & 600 |
Note: The test data shown are average results of test under standard procedures and are subjects to variation.
